2.4 Responsibilities of the Migration Consultant


Detailed Assessment - the Skilled Worker Visa has specific legal requirements that need to be fulfilled before a valid application can be made. We will assess your personal circumstances and advise you of any factors which may increase the likelihood of your application being successful. We will examine all the information which you provide us with and guide you on further steps. Pre-Application Stage - we will work in consultation with you to prepare your Skilled Worker visa application, monitor your progress and keep you informed as well as ensure that you obtain adequate documentary evidence to satisfy all the legal requirements. We will also assist you with completing the required application forms. Submission - we will draft representations and submit your application to the relevant immigration authorities, Citizenship and Immigration Canada (CIC) and/or the Canadian Visa Post, and/or Quebec immigration authorities, once we are satisfied that we have received and reviewed all the necessary documentation. Processing Period - during this time, your application will go through several stages such as acknowledgement of receipt, allocation of a reference number, possible interview and request of additional evidence. At each stage of the process we will guide you with efficient and accurate advice. This will ensure that your application is handled correctly and as swiftly as possible. The Decision - we will closely monitor your Skilled Worker Visa application until a decision on your case is taken by the immigration authorities. We will keep you updated and contact you as soon as we receive a decision. In addition, we will provide you with guidance and advice on the next steps.

2.8 Fees associated with the Full Submission process


FEES PAYABLE TO MIGRATION EXPERT Premium Migration Service Fee The Service fee is payable in full upon acceptance of the terms outlined in this letter and deemed earned in full upon receipt. CANADIAN GOVERNMENT FEES* CIC Visa Application Skilled Worker CAD$150 for each dependant applicant under the age of 22 and is not a spouse or common-law partner. Right of Permanent Residence Fee The CIC fee for attaining permanent residency in Canada. CAD$490 for principal applicant, and accompanying spouse/partner applicant. The Application fee which is payable to CIC by you, upon submission of the Application. CAD$550 for principal applicant, and each applicant who is 22 years of age or older, or is under 22 years of age and is a spouse or common-law partner. US$3999

* The Client acknowledges that if the Application is submitted through the Quebec Immigration Service, additional government charges will apply.
*These fees are not required upfront. We will notify the Client when it is necessary to submit fees to the relevant government or assessing body. There are additional costs associated with your Application such as your medical examination, criminal clearance, and IELTS test (if applicable). These costs will be paid directly by you to the relevant individual or authority, as required. The Client acknowledges that the Migration Consultant will not be obliged to submit any application until the correct submission fees are provided. The Migration Consultant will confirm the cost of any application fees charged by CIC or the relevant assessment bodies prior to submission.

2.10 Harmonised Sales Tax (HST)


HST refers to any goods and services tax or similar tax imposed by the Government of Canada, under the federal taxation regime pursuant to Part IV of the Excise Tax Act. All amounts payable by the Client under this letter are expressed exclusive of HST. Accordingly, all amounts payable by the Client shall be at the rate stipulated in this letter plus any amount of HST payable. The current rate of HST is 13%. If you are currently residing outside Canada, you will not be required to pay the HST on the purchase price of the Premium Migration Service.
